From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id S1030348AbWHXGhE (ORCPT ); Thu, 24 Aug 2006 02:37:04 -0400 Received: (majordomo@vger.kernel.org) by vger.kernel.org id S1030337AbWHXGgv (ORCPT ); Thu, 24 Aug 2006 02:36:51 -0400 Received: from ns2.suse.de ([195.135.220.15]:26290 "EHLO mx2.suse.de") by vger.kernel.org with ESMTP id S1030340AbWHXGgs (ORCPT ); Thu, 24 Aug 2006 02:36:48 -0400 From: NeilBrown To: Andrew Morton Date: Thu, 24 Aug 2006 16:36:50 +1000 Message-Id: <1060824063650.4949@suse.de> X-face: [Gw_3E*Gng}4rRrKRYotwlE?.2|**#s9D Sender: linux-kernel-owner@vger.kernel.org X-Mailing-List: linux-kernel@vger.kernel.org Signed-off-by: Neil Brown ### Diffstat output ./fs/nfsd/nfsctl.c | 2 ++ 1 file changed, 2 insertions(+) diff .prev/fs/nfsd/nfsctl.c ./fs/nfsd/nfsctl.c --- .prev/fs/nfsd/nfsctl.c 2006-08-24 16:24:21.000000000 +1000 +++ ./fs/nfsd/nfsctl.c 2006-08-24 16:24:47.000000000 +1000 @@ -532,7 +532,9 @@ static ssize_t write_ports(struct file * /* Decrease the count, but don't shutdown the * the service */ + lock_kernel(); nfsd_serv->sv_nrthreads--; + unlock_kernel(); } return err; }